Function documentationTest Management Work Center

 

This work center is the central access to all functions for preparing, creating, managing, and evaluating test plans.

Furthermore, you can prepare projects and solutions for using the Business Process Change Analyzer in this work center, perform change influence analyses, and generate tailored test plans from the results.

Business Process Change Analyzer

Changes to the system, for example, Support Packages, customer developments or add-on installations can affect different business processes. To ensure that the business processes still work correctly after such a change, you must identify and test the affected business processes or parts thereof. Test Plan Management

Test plan management offers two views that summarize the data either by test plan or by test package.

For some functions in the test plan view, access using the Test Management work center differs slightly from access using the Test Workbench. In the work center, you call up the test plan administration functions as follows:

  • Create Test Plan: Choose Start of the navigation path Test Plan Next navigation step Create Test Plan End of the navigation path.

  • Copy Test Plan: Choose Start of the navigation path Test Plan Next navigation step Copy Test Plan End of the navigation path.

  • Change Test Plan: Choose Start of the navigation path Test Plan Next navigation step Edit Test Plan End of the navigation path.

  • Change the Attributes of a Test Plan: Choose Start of the navigation path Goto Next navigation step Attributes End of the navigation path.

  • Transport Test Plan: Choose Start of the navigation path Test Plan Next navigation step Transport Test Plan End of the navigation path.

  • Create and Assign Test Packages: Choose Start of the navigation path Goto Next navigation step Test Package Management End of the navigation path.

  • Sort Test Cases in Test Sequences: Choose Start of the navigation path Goto Next navigation step Sequences End of the navigation path.

  • Assign Testers to Test Cases: Choose Start of the navigation path Goto Next navigation step Sequences End of the navigation path.

There is a mass change function for test plan and test package attributes. To use this function, you can select test plans in the Test Plan Management, change their data, for example the Person Responsible, in the next screen, and run a mass change. You can specify a change option, in the top row: Whether the system is to copy the changes to all rows below or to the selected row only (see .Editing Test Plan Attributes, Editing Test Package Attributes).

You can copy single or multiple test plans. Before using the mass copy function, you can define naming rules, so you do not need to rename copied test plans manually (see Copying Test Plans).

You can use Links to process your test plan structure. You can proceed in the same way as when linking structure elements in the project or in the solution (see Creating and Editing Project/Solution Structure). If you have created links between structure nodes in the project structure or solution structure, the test plan displays the test cases for the linked nodes in the relevant place in the hierarchy.

Damaged Test Case Worklist

Here, as test organizer or test engineer, you have access to all support messages that reference damaged test cases. You can do the following:

  • Display and execute test cases

  • Start the environment for repairing test cases

  • Display and edit test scripts

Execution

The two views contain the following information:

  • Logs: Here, you have access to execution logs of automated test cases.

  • Jobs: Information about the background jobs with which you scheduled automatic test cases:

    • Job Status: Did the job run?

    • Test Status: What was the result?

    • Log ID: ID of the test package which you have assigned to a job, as test coordinator

    • Job Name: Link to job execution details
